Biography

Cobi Michael earned a Ph.D. in Clinical Psychology with an emphasis on Neuropsychology from the School of Clinical Psychology at Fielding Graduate University. With a clinical background that spans psychological assessments and both individual and group psychotherapy for children, adolescents, and adults, Cobi has been a faculty member at Penn State since 2003, contributing to the academic growth and development of many students. Cobi's research interests are focused on Attachment, Adjustment, Assessment, and Education, reflecting a deep commitment to understanding the psychological factors that influence well-being. Over the years, Cobi has developed and taught various courses including Introductory Psychology, Abnormal Psychology, Personality Theory, Lifespan Development, Well-being and Positive Psychology, Biological Psychology, Advanced Conditioning Learning, and Cognitive Psychology. Cobi is dedicated to fostering a comprehensive and supportive learning environment for students.
